'Don't have Lionel Messi on the bench': Ramiz Raja defends Pakistan's T20 squad selection in a unique way

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) chief Ramiz Raja defended Pakistan's team selected for the upcoming T20 World Cup saying that the selection was made after several considerations.

Talks of bringing a veteran player like Shoaib Malik back into the team have been doing the rounds for a while now and Raja had a unique take on the matte. "We don't have Lionel Messi sitting on our bench and it is not like we have selected really bad players. We have limited options," Ramiz said on the Pakistani channel.

Pakistan's middle order has been a concern for quite some time now which puts all the pressure on the opening duo of Babar Azam and Mohammed Rizwan. 

“We have experimented with the senior players in the last T20 World Cup. I dont’ have any issue. But my philosophy in cricket is- We need consistency in selection and second we need to strengthen the skipper. We have limited options," added Ramiz.

However, Raja is optimistic of his team's performance at the upcoming T20 world cup. Pakistan open its campaign against India on October 23.
